similarities between the nervous system and endocrine system
how are the nervous system and endocrine system similar?
the nervous system works antagonistically to the endocrine system to achieve homeostasis.
both the nervous system and the endocrine system operate over a series of neurons to directly affect target cells.
the cells of both the nervous system and the endocrine system release chemicals to communicate with cells.
the effects on both the nervous system and the endocrine system are immediate and short - lasting.
- Analyze each option:
- First option: Nervous and endocrine systems work together (not antagonistically) for homeostasis, so incorrect.
- Second option: Endocrine system uses hormones (not neurons) to act on target cells, so incorrect.
- Third option: Nervous system releases neurotransmitters, endocrine releases hormones (both are chemicals) to communicate, so this is correct.
- Fourth option: Endocrine effects are slow and long - lasting, nervous is fast and short - lasting, so incorrect.
